Sprawling serialized science fiction has always relied on patient worldbuilding, where quiet moments accrue significance and long arcs gradually reveal themselves. The genre invites audiences to invest, not merely to consume; it asks you to remember places, languages, and the consequences of choices made in early episodes. The best examples balance spectacle with texture, letting macro-scale stakes coexist with intimate character beats. Writers entice viewers to replay episodes, noticing subtle clues, recurring motifs, and visual callbacks that deepen the overarching narrative. In a landscape dominated by quick satisfaction, these epics reward discipline with revelations that feel earned rather than handed to the audience.
A successful long-form sci-fi saga builds a tapestry rather than a map, inviting interpretation without sacrificing clarity. Compelling shows provide accessible entry points while sustaining dense lore for seasoned fans. They layer politics, philosophy, and ethics into the fabric of everyday life, so the extraordinary becomes commonplace and the mundane becomes meaningful. When the series returns to a familiar locale, it does so with new context, reframing previous events through fresh perspectives. The reward for staying engaged is the sense of participating in a living universe where every detail matters, every character’s choice echoes across seasons, and the mystery deepens with each rewatch.
Complex ecosystems of lore reward patient, attentive viewing and rewatching.
The best-spun universes thrive on interlocking timelines, where small acts ripple outward and alter distant outcomes. A thoughtful series uses time not as a gimmick but as a structural pillar, allowing characters to learn from past mistakes while grappling with new consequences. Themes such as memory, identity, and duty recur with evolving nuance, refracting through different perspectives. Audiences are invited to connect the dots across episodes and seasons, testing their theories against new evidence. In this way, the show becomes less about ticking plot boxes and more about the evolving psychology of its ensemble. This depth invites conversations that persist beyond a single binge.

Layered worldbuilding also hinges on credible world rules and consistent systems. When a series establishes a technology, a political framework, or a cultural norm, it must adhere to it, even as the story pushes boundaries. The logical coherence amplifies wonder, because viewers grow confident in distinguishing what is plausible within the universe from what is speculative. Writers often embed subtle foreshadowing—the quick glance, the offhand remark—that gains resonance as later episodes reveal its significance. Such craft rewards careful watching and careful listening, turning rewatching into a guided treasure hunt where new discoveries illuminate old scenes in unexpected ways.
Visual and sonic craft deepen the immersive, world-spanning experience.
A sprawling sci-fi epic thrives on morally complex landscapes, where characters operate under imperfect knowledge and imperfect motives. The best shows present ambiguous choices, resisting easy moralizing and inviting viewers to weigh competing truths. Heroic ideals clash with political realities, and protagonists must decide what they are willing to sacrifice for a greater goal. This tension generates sustained engagement, because fans anticipate how dilemmas will evolve under changing circumstances. Over time, relationships deepen, factions shift loyalties, and the line between antagonist and ally blurs. The series thus becomes a mirror, reflecting readers’ or viewers’ own values back at them as part of the narrative drama.

Sound design, score, and production design accumulate meaning across seasons, complementing the narrative complexity. A carefully constructed sonic palette can signal shifts in tone, hint at unseen forces, or foreshadow consequences that unfold much later. Visual motifs—colors, textures, recurring symbols—tether disparate episodes to a cohesive thematic core. When performances grow into something greater than their first impression, the audience experiences a sense of discovery that mirrors the characters’ own revelations. The cumulative effect is a work that feels inevitable, as if every element belonged there from the start, even if its full significance is revealed only after many installments.
Carefully paced narratives balance scale with intimate character work and memory.
Character kernels planted early often bloom in surprising ways over multiple seasons. A protagonist’s initial flaw can become their greatest strength under pressure, while side characters who seem peripheral at first gain gravitas through sustained development. As audiences, we bear witness to transformations that mirror real growth, making fictional journeys feel tangible. When ensemble dynamics shift, viewers recalibrate allegiances and expectations, sustaining suspense. The most durable arcs avoid neat endings, preferring evolving questions that persist beyond climactic moments. This approach creates a living, breathing canon that invites discussion, fan theories, and careful comparison across episodes.
A mature serialized sci-fi epic also respects pacing that honors long-term investment. It balances blockbuster spectacle with intimate, character-driven scenes, ensuring that awe never eclipses humanity. Some sequences function as quiet counterpoints to grand spectacles, offering breathers that consolidate emotional stakes. In such moments, viewers absorb character histories, motive shifts, and the weight of previous decisions. The result is a storytelling rhythm that feels archival yet immediate, mirroring the way memory works in real life—layered, sometimes unresolved, but always compelling enough to return to again and again.

Rewatchability and community discussion amplify long-term engagement and discovery.
Worldbuilding in a true epic thrives on incremental revelations that refract through multiple viewpoints. Writers reveal backstory gradually, weaving it with present events to illuminate motive and consequence. A strong series also tracks how institutions endure, mutate, or collapse under pressure, showing the fragility and resilience of societies. This macro lens is balanced by micro stories—personal histories that give humanity to abstract forces. The best epics allow fans to map cause and effect across seasons, tracing how a single decision can alter the entire trajectory of a world. The cumulative understanding enhances the satisfaction derived from each subsequent episode.
Rewatch value emerges when the narrative invites revision of earlier assumptions. Hidden references, if discovered, change how viewers interpret scenes once dismissed as minor. Ethical puzzles mature with new context, and alliances rearrange in light of fresh information. A well-constructed epic repeatedly rewards patience by reframing earlier events, refracting them through later knowledge. This spiraling rereadability transforms watching from a passive activity into an active exercise of memory and theorizing. It fosters a sense of belonging to a dedicated community, sharing insights that only emerge after sustained engagement.
A truly evergreen sci-fi epic becomes a cultural touchstone, inviting conversations beyond the screen. Fans debate lore, speculate about hidden meanings, and compare interpretations across generations. The show’s legacy grows as creators respond with thoughtful additions—behind-the-scenes looks, director's cuts, or tie-in material—that deepen the experience without diluting its core. Even as new chapters arrive, the series maintains a self-contained truth that honors its foundational premises. This balance between continuity and expansion prevents stagnation while preserving coherence. The result is a durable work that remains relevant, provocative, and endlessly interesting to discover anew.
Ultimately, the appeal lies in a durable promise: stories that reward patience with discovery, and that reward attention with meaning. When a science fiction epic sustains curiosity across seasons, it transforms viewing into an ongoing partnership between creator and audience. The layered worldbuilding, character evolution, and carefully engineered surprises create a shared journey through impossible landscapes. At its best, such a series teaches us how to think more deeply about power, responsibility, and the future we help to shape simply by watching, interpreting, and returning again to the same remarkable story. In that sense, its evergreen nature is earned, not assumed, and forever inviting.
